区块链技术作为一种革新性的分布式账本技术,近年来得到了广泛关注。无论是数字货币还是供应链管理,区块链都展现了其独特的价值和潜力。在了解区块链之前,认清其组成部分是非常重要的。本文旨在深入探讨区块链的元件类型,包括它们的功能和相互关系,以帮助读者全面理解这一前沿技术。
区块链是一种去中心化的分布式数据库技术,它的基本构造由多个相连接的区块组成。每个区块中包含了一定量的数据及前一个区块的哈希值,从而形成一条链。区块链的去中心化特性确保了数据的安全性和不可篡改性,同时所有参与者都能共享同一份数据,从而为多个行业带来革命性变革。
区块链的主要元件包括区块、节点、智能合约、共识机制和加密算法等。在深入分析之前,我们先简单介绍这些核心组成部分的定义及基本功能。
区块是区块链的基本单位。每个区块通常包含以下几个部分:
区块通过哈希值彼此连接,形成链结构,每个新的区块都依赖于前一块的哈希,这使得篡改任何已有信息变得极为困难。
节点是区块链网络中的参与者,通常有两种主要类型:
节点之间通过P2P(点对点)网络进行信息传递,确保每个节点都能接收到最新的区块链状态。
智能合约是一种自我执行的合约,其条款和执行逻辑被编码在区块链上。它能够在满足特定条件时自动执行相关操作。例如,一项涉及资产转移的交易可以被设定在特定条件下进行,减少了手动介入的需求。智能合约增强了区块链的可编程性,使得各种复杂应用得以实现。
共识机制是区块链中用于确保所有节点对区块链状态达成一致的方法。常见的共识机制包括:
共识机制的选择对区块链的安全性与性能均有重要影响。
加密算法在区块链中扮演着保护数据隐私和安全的重要角色。主要用到的加密方法包括:
加密算法的运用有效地解决了数据传输过程中的安全问题。
上述提到的元件并不是孤立存在的,它们之间相互关联,完整运行。区块通过节点生成和传播,智能合约的执行依赖于共识机制的支持,而加密算法又保障了各项操作的安全性和准确性。只有这些元件相互配合,才能形成一个高效、安全且可信的区块链系统。
本文详细阐述了区块链的主要元件类型,包括区块、节点、智能合约、共识机制和加密算法等。在理解了这些元件及其相互关系后,我们可以更深入地探讨区块链在不同领域中的应用及未来前景。通过这一基础知识的掌握,读者能够对区块链技术形成全面的认识,为后续研究和实际应用搭建良好的基础。
在自学习区块链元件的过程中,可能会引发一些进一步的疑问。以下是五个相关问题的详细解答:
区块链的去中心化是其核心特征之一,它通过多个节点共同维护账本,而不是依赖中央机构。每个节点都保存区块链的完整副本,这意味着任何人都无法单独控制或篡改数据。去中心化的实现依赖于共识机制。例如,在工作量证明(PoW)中,节点需要解决复杂的数学问题才能验证交易,确保数据一致性。而在权益证明(PoS)中,持有代币的数量和时间决定了节点的影响力。这种去中心化不仅提升了安全性,还降低了单点故障的风险。通过点对点网络,所有节点能实时同步数据,使得整个系统更具韧性和可靠性。
智能合约是自动执行的程序,它们在特定条件满足时自动运行,执行合约条款并进行数据处理。智能合约的工作流程通常包括:首先,用户将合约条款编写成代码并部署到区块链上。接下来,当相关条件满足时,合约会触发并执行预设的操作,比如支付资金或转移资产。智能合约的执行完全依赖于区块链的共识机制,确保所有节点就合约的状态达成一致。相比传统合约,智能合约极大地减少了人为干预,降低了合同执行中的误差和争议。此外,所有合约记录在区块链上,不可更改,确保了透明性和可追溯性。这种特点使得智能合约在金融、供应链以及法律等多个领域得到了广泛应用。
区块链的安全性通过多个层面得到保障,主要包括加密技术、共识机制和去中心化。加密技术为交易和数据的完整性提供了保护。使用哈希算法,每个区块包含前一个区块的哈希值,这就意味着篡改任何区块都必然影响后续区块,增加了攻击的难度。其次,区块链的共识机制确保所有节点对于数据一致性达成共识,而不允许恶意节点造成影响。最后,去中心化架构意味着没有单个果断的控制点,攻击者需要同时控制网络中大多数节点才能成功篡改区块链,这几乎是不可能的。通过这些手段,区块链具备了高安全性,有效防御了常见的网络攻击。
区块链技术能为各行各业带来益处,主要包括:
综上所述,区块链技术在解决数据透明性、安全性和效率问题上展现出巨大的潜力。
区块链技术的未来发展预示着多个方向:
总之,区块链的未来将充满机遇与挑战,相关各方需持续创新,推动技术与应用的联动发展。
通过对区块链及其元件类型的深入探讨,相信读者能够对这一技术有了更为全面的理解。希望本文能为你揭开区块链的神秘面纱,助力于更好地应用这一前沿技术。
2003-2025 tp官方正版 @版权所有 |网站地图|辽ICP备16018399号